Addressing the media, Dr Kuldeep Kumar Raina, Vice-Chancellor of MSRUAS, said, “It is a matter of great pride for us to host the Vice-Chancellors’ conference. Each Vice-Chancellor and education expert brings valuable insights, which will be beneficial for implementation in the best interests of students.”

Dr Pankaj Mittal, Secretary of the AIU, added, “The conference will explore sub-themes such as fostering an entrepreneurial mindset in Indian universities, technonationalism, university-industry collaboration for start-up development, and curriculum reforms aimed at equipping students with employable skills. The recommendations arising from this conference will be submitted to the Government of India to support necessary changes in education policies.”
